Why Manuel Antonio National Park Is One of Costa Rica’s Greatest Natural Treasures
Costa Rica is globally recognized as a leader in conservation and eco-tourism, and Manuel Antonio National Park stands as one of its most celebrated protected areas.
Despite being one of the country's smaller national parks, Manuel Antonio boasts an astonishing diversity of wildlife and ecosystems. Within its boundaries, visitors can discover dense tropical rainforest, mangrove forests, coastal habitats, coral reefs, and some of the country's most spectacular beaches. The park is home to over 100 species of mammals and nearly 200 species of birds, making it one of the richest wildlife destinations in Central America.

Wildlife Observation Experience
The heart of the tour revolves around wildlife observation.
Unlike zoos or wildlife parks, every animal encountered here is completely wild and living naturally within the protected environment of Manuel Antonio National Park.
Your guide uses specialized spotting scopes to locate and observe animals from a respectful distance.
These high-powered scopes allow guests to enjoy detailed views without disturbing wildlife.
Common wildlife sightings may include:
Sloths
Both two-toed and three-toed sloths can often be found resting high in the canopy.
Their remarkable camouflage makes them difficult to locate without professional assistance.
Watching a sloth slowly move through the branches is one of the highlights of the tour.
White-Faced Capuchin Monkeys
Capuchins are among the most entertaining animals in the park.
Their intelligence, curiosity, and playful behavior make them a favorite among visitors.
Groups frequently move through the forest searching for fruits, insects, and other food sources.
Howler Monkeys
Known for their powerful vocalizations, howler monkeys often announce their presence long before they become visible.
Their deep calls create one of the rainforest’s most iconic sounds.
Squirrel Monkeys
Manuel Antonio is one of the best locations in Costa Rica to observe endangered Central American squirrel monkeys.
These energetic animals move rapidly through the canopy and provide exciting viewing opportunities.

FAQ SECTION – Manuel Antonio Wildlife and Beach Tour
1. How long is the Manuel Antonio Wildlife and Beach Tour?
The tour typically lasts between 4 to 6 hours, depending on wildlife activity, group pace, and beach time. The rainforest guided walk usually takes 2–3 hours, followed by relaxation time at the beach inside Manuel Antonio National Park.
2. Is Manuel Antonio National Park entry included?
In most guided tour packages, park entry tickets are included or pre-arranged by the operator. However, it is always recommended to confirm at the time of booking.
3. What wildlife can I see during the tour?
You can commonly see sloths, white-faced capuchin monkeys, squirrel monkeys, howler monkeys, iguanas, toucans, parrots, hummingbirds, and many other tropical species depending on the day and season.
4. Is the tour suitable for children?
Yes, this is a family-friendly tour. Children love spotting monkeys, sloths, and colorful birds. The trails are generally easy and safe for kids when accompanied by adults.
5. Is the hike difficult?
No, the walking trails are mostly flat to moderately easy. There are some natural paths, but no strenuous climbing is required. It is suitable for most fitness levels.
6. What should I wear for the tour?
Lightweight, breathable clothing is recommended. Wear comfortable walking shoes, a hat, sunglasses, and light rain protection during the rainy season.
7. Do I need hiking experience?
No hiking experience is required. The tour is designed for casual nature walks rather than intense hiking.
8. Is swimming allowed at the beach?
Yes, visitors can swim at designated beaches inside Manuel Antonio National Park, depending on ocean conditions and safety guidelines.
9. Are restrooms available inside the park?
Yes, basic restroom facilities are available near main beach areas and park entrances, but they are limited, so plan accordingly.
10. What is the best time of day for wildlife viewing?
Early morning tours are best for wildlife activity. Animals such as monkeys and sloths are more active during cooler morning hours.
11. Will I definitely see sloths and monkeys?
Wildlife is never 100% guaranteed since animals are free-roaming. However, Manuel Antonio is one of the best places in Costa Rica for consistent sightings, especially with a professional guide.
12. Are guides included in the tour?
Yes, licensed naturalist guides are included. They enhance the experience by spotting wildlife, explaining ecosystems, and assisting with photography.
13. Can I take photos during the tour?
Absolutely. Photography is encouraged. Guides often help guests use spotting scopes to capture close-up wildlife images using smartphones or cameras.
14. What should I bring with me?
Bring water, sunscreen, insect repellent, a camera or smartphone, comfortable shoes, and a small backpack for personal items.
15. Is food included in the tour?
Some packages may include snacks or lunch, while others do not. It depends on the operator, so it’s best to confirm during booking.
16. Is the tour suitable for seniors?
Yes, the tour is suitable for seniors with moderate mobility. The walking pace is relaxed, and there are plenty of resting points along the route.
17. What happens if it rains?
The tour operates in most weather conditions, including light rain. In tropical Costa Rica, rain is common and often enhances wildlife activity.
18. Are there dangerous animals in the park?
No, the wildlife inside Manuel Antonio National Park is not dangerous when observed responsibly. Guides ensure safe distance and proper behavior around animals.
19. Can I bring a stroller?
Strollers are not recommended due to natural terrain and sandy areas, but baby carriers are a better option for families with small children.
20. Why is Manuel Antonio National Park so famous?
It is famous for combining lush rainforest, diverse wildlife, and stunning white-sand beaches in one compact location, making it one of the most biodiverse and scenic parks in Costa Rica.
